1st Review 12/20/2012 - Corrections Required
.
1. Emergency lighting and exit signs shall be provided from all spaces requiring two exits or shared exits. This includes at each exterior exit discharge. Show on electrical plans as either existing or new. This submital maybe deferred.
2. The 2nd exit through Suite C9 is through a stockroom and shall meet IBC 1014.2.4. Provide details to include nonlocking door hardware and a 44 inch wide aisle demarcated using a full or partial fixed wall leading to the exterior exit.
3. Adjust the occupant load as the factor per IBC table 1004.1.1 is 30 sf net rather than the 60 sf net as used. This does not effect exiting or fire alarm requirements but should be accurate for reference.
4. Verify the occupant load from the cafe by calculation using 15 sf net for the dining/seating area and 200 sf gross for the prep/kitchen and 300 sf gross for the storage area rather than the MOA posted OL. If > than 49 occupants or travel distance to the exit exceeds common path of 75ft then two exits are required. The exit sign and door swing of the 2nd exit wouod be noncompliant as it can not egress thru another tenant space. If you are using the MOA posted occupant load of 25 or attempting to use 1004.1.1 exception to reduce the number than provide documentation or submit for approval from the building/fire official per the exception.
